+ # Parses AMQP connection URI and returns its components as a hash.
+ #
+ # h2. vhost naming schemes
+ #
+ # It is convenient to be able to specify the AMQP connection
+ # parameters as a URI string, and various "amqp" URI schemes
+ # exist. Unfortunately, there is no standard for these URIs, so
+ # while the schemes share the basic idea, they differ in some
+ # details. This implementation aims to encourage URIs that work
+ # as widely as possible.
+ #
+ # The URI scheme should be "amqp", or "amqps" if SSL is required.
+ #
+ # The host, port, username and password are represented in the
+ # authority component of the URI in the same way as in http URIs.
+ #
+ # The vhost is obtained from the first segment of the path, with the
+ # leading slash removed. The path should contain only a single
+ # segment (i.e, the only slash in it should be the leading one).
+ # If the vhost is to include slashes or other reserved URI
+ # characters, these should be percent-escaped.
+ #
+ # @example How vhost is parsed
+ #
+ # AMQ::Client::Settings.parse_amqp_url("amqp://dev.rabbitmq.com") # => vhost is nil, so default (/) will be used
+ # AMQ::Client::Settings.parse_amqp_url("amqp://dev.rabbitmq.com/") # => vhost is an empty string
+ # AMQ::Client::Settings.parse_amqp_url("amqp://dev.rabbitmq.com/%2Fvault") # => vhost is /vault
+ # AMQ::Client::Settings.parse_amqp_url("amqp://dev.rabbitmq.com/production") # => vhost is production
+ # AMQ::Client::Settings.parse_amqp_url("amqp://dev.rabbitmq.com/a.b.c") # => vhost is a.b.c
+ # AMQ::Client::Settings.parse_amqp_url("amqp://dev.rabbitmq.com/foo/bar") # => ArgumentError
+ #
